TETRA has been designed with deep Temenos T24 knowledge and testing experience to assist testing with minimal external resource usage by automation and applying AI methodology, to simplify and accelerate the testing process. The test automation solution is fully integrated with Temenos T24 Core Banking system, operates based on the T24 database.

Why use Tetra test automation? 

The intelligent test automation tool facilitates all fields of T24 testing by using AI to create Business Samples, generate rules for test case types (TCTs) and calculate expected values, and run real tests. The results are displayed on the user interface and can also be accessed in form of editable and easy-to-use reports.

The test automation tool is capable of recording test cases from user input as well as from the T24 transactional database (Big Data). TETRA’s artificial neural networks group the variety of contents into rules (rules are samples with the combination of possible input values), and enable them to learn the existing and the changing business logic behind test cases.

By using TCTs and checkpoints, TETRA can build Test Plans and execute tests with different user profiles. A test plan is a sequence of test cases and checkpoints that can cover a full banking product workflow. It is also possible to expand a test plan to the entire lifecycle of, for instance, a banking product.

TETRA contains predefined Business Cases with rules and expected values.

How does Tetra test automation work?

TETRA creates Test Cases either automatically from TCTs or manually through importing TCTs from Excel. The tool then checks the uniqueness of these, and defines rules for generating Test Cases multiple times.

TETRA records user inputs through capturing all activities of a T24 user session, then creates Test Cases from this data, which are then paired with TCTs. Test Cases are run through browser, the same way as a T24 user and the result is displayed. Evaluation can be done both manually and automatically by defining relevant output fields per Business Samples, redefining output fields on TCT level, manually defining expected values for TCT fields and, finally, comparing the results to expectations. The Test document is created in MS Word format and is based on the plan (from TCTs and enquiries) and contains inputs and results with browser screenshots.
